## Onboarding: Canary Gates in ShipLattice

Quick primer for the sync: ShipLattice gates every canary at 1%, 10%, and 50% traffic. Promotion needs error rate under baseline plus 0.2% and p95 latency within 10%. Gates auto-hold overnight; only release captains override. Overrides are logged and reviewed Fridays. To unlock the override console in an emergency, enter the passphrase below.

strongbox words: druath-quenael

Branch managers should note that Verlane Holdings proposes a 6.2% increase to the central training budget, concentrated on compliance refreshers and the new Brightpath coaching track. Allocations per branch will follow headcount weighting, with a reserve held for the Delmont and Carsby sites, where turnover remains elevated. Managers are asked to validate enrolment forecasts before the review and flag any scheduling conflicts with peak trading weeks. The confidential note below outlines related planning assumptions.

internal memo for kahif-hawip: Headcount on the Quenix team goes from 3 to 140 by the end of January. Gross margin on Quenix came in at 5 percent against a plan of 5 percent.

The Routabel dispatcher assigns drivers using a weighted heuristic: proximity (50%), shift time remaining (30%), and acceptance rate (20%). Ties break on driver idle time. If no driver scores above 0.4, the job enters the fallback pool and pages on-call after ten minutes. You can force a reassignment with `POST /assignments/{id}/rerun`, which recomputes scores against the live pool. Rerun calls hit the internal scoring service directly and must authenticate with the key below.

API key for kafof-tafof: vxb23-buZrupZO6NubHIWdkRnXUV5

## Artifact Signing — SDK Parity Notes (Weekly Sync)

Kestrel SDK for Android reached parity with the Swift client this sprint: offline queueing, batched telemetry, and retry semantics now match. Both SDKs ship as signed artifacts from the same pipeline. Remaining gap: background sync throttling, targeted next sprint. Verify both release bundles before tagging. Both artifacts validate against the shared signing key below.

signing key of kawig-fafog = bky19_6Fypv1qws7J8qJtaYjX